Russell Lichter wrote:

> Having done this already, can you state approximately how many megabytes of disk
> space are required for, say, the WAV files containing 30 minutes of CD-quality music?

I always record in the best quailty mode, which is 16 bit, 44.1khz, stereo.  Anything
less is not desirable for CD quality.  However, this takes up more disk space.
At this quality, recording consumes 10 mb per minute of music. Thus, 30 minutes
consumes 300 mb in a .wav file.
